#ifndef ACHIEVEMENTS_H
#define ACHIEVEMENTS_H

#define MAX_ACHIEVEMENTS 128

// This is just for testing and far from being complete - everything might change so don't use it anywhere!

enum achflags
{
    ACH_FLAGS_NONE      = 0x00,
    ACH_FLAGS_HIDDEN    = 0x01,
    ACH_FLAGS_INACTIVE  = 0x02,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x04,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x08,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x10,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x20,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x40,
    // UNKNOWN          = 0x80,
};

struct achievement
{
    const char *id;
    const char *caption;
    const char *description;
    const char *image;
    const int   goal;
    const int   flags;
};

extern const char achievements[][6][256];

#endif // ACHIEVEMENTS_H
